Qt Creator入门教程:从创建空项目到UI设计

Qt Creator 是一款专为Qt开发而设计的集成开发环境(IDE),它提供了一个直观且易于上手的平台,使得初学者能够快速地理解和创建跨平台的C++图形用户界面应用程序。本教程将带你通过两个步骤进行Qt Creator的基本使用,分别是使用源代码直接编译和利用UI设计。
首先,从源代码编译入手。打开Qt Creator,你会在桌面上或开始菜单中找到快捷方式。通过"File" > "New File or Project",选择"Empty Qt4 Project",输入工程名称和保存路径,然后继续。接着,创建C++源文件,同样通过"New File or Project",选择"C++ Source File",输入源文件名,Qt Creator会自动添加后缀。如果你遇到"QuitFakeVim"提示,需要切换到插入模式才能编辑代码。
编译和运行的过程也很直观:点击左侧绿色小三角图标即可编译并运行,或者选择"Build" > "Build All",执行qmake,再执行"Run"。运行后,你会看到一个小界面,完成查看后按"Quit"退出。这种方法适合希望深入学习源代码编程的开发者。
其次,使用UI界面设计更为直观。选择"Qt4 GUI Application"模板,跟随步骤设置工程名称、保存路径等,选择默认选项后,可以看到UI设计界面的增加,如"mainwindow.ui"文件。双击该文件,你会进入Qt Designer,可以自由设计界面元素,包括调整大小和布局。设计完成后,这些UI定义会被编译到项目中,便于实现功能。
总结来说,Qt Creator是一个强大的工具,它支持从基础的源代码编写到复杂UI设计的全栈开发。对于初学者来说,无论是通过源代码还是UI设计,Qt Creator都提供了友好的界面和详细的指导,帮助你快速掌握Qt编程。熟练掌握Qt Creator,无疑将极大提升开发效率和项目质量。
相关推荐









G1036583997
- 粉丝: 321
最新资源
- Qt与QtWebkit打造简易浏览器应用 qt-webkit-kiosk项目介绍
- asp建站高效文件上传下载解决方案
- WebProject增量打包工具使用教程:配置Ant环境
- OpenGL实现三维物体自由旋转技术解析
- 局域网聊天应用:多用户功能与文件传输
- FiveM服务器加载屏:幻灯片过渡设计教程
- Unity 3D游戏开发教程:《泡泡龙》源码解析
- 在Vim中打造个性化状态栏:vim-crystalline插件介绍
- 测试驱动开发学习Emacs Lisp指南
- 安卓抽屉式菜单实现教程与效果展示
- VS环境下的SVN版本控制插件AnkhSvn实用介绍
- Java Struts在线考试系统实现与MySQL数据库集成
- 搭建离线地图服务器:Geoserver实践指南
- rufascube:开源3D魔方滑块拼图 - Ada编写的多平台益智游戏
- Macwire编译时依赖注入在Play Scala项目示例
- 手机仿海王星辰网上药店项目源代码完整分享